The Best YouTube Channels for Math Ability Test Preparation

To help you get started, we’ve compiled a selection of the best YouTube channels offering math tutorials specifically designed for beginners and job seekers:

  1. Khan Academy: Known for its comprehensive math tutorials, Khan Academy covers everything from basic arithmetic to advanced math topics. Their videos are clear and concise, making them ideal for test preparation.
    Learn more on Khan Academy’s official website.
  2. Mathantics: This channel is perfect for visual learners. Mathantics uses animations and everyday examples to explain concepts like percentages, fractions, and ratios. Their engaging style makes math approachable for everyone.
  3. PatrickJMT: If you need quick explanations, PatrickJMT is the channel for you. His short and focused videos are great for mastering specific topics in a short amount of time.
  4. Corbettmaths: Designed for students preparing for exams, Corbettmaths offers step-by-step tutorials on a wide range of topics, including word problems and data interpretation.
  5. The Organic Chemistry Tutor: While the name suggests a focus on chemistry, this channel also offers excellent math tutorials. The videos on algebra and problem-solving are particularly useful for campus recruitment tests.

Key Topics to Focus On for Math Ability Tests

Campus recruitment math tests often focus on fundamental topics that assess your logical reasoning and numerical aptitude. Here are some of the most important areas to concentrate on:

  • Percentages: Learn how to calculate percentage increases, decreases, and comparisons.
  • Ratios and Proportions: Understand how to solve problems involving direct and inverse proportions.
  • Basic Arithmetic: Master addition, subtraction, multiplication, and division.
  • Word Problems: Practice translating real-world scenarios into mathematical equations.
  • Data Interpretation: Focus on reading and analyzing graphs, charts, and tables.

By targeting these core areas, you’ll be well-prepared for the majority of math ability tests.

How to Make the Most of YouTube Resources

While YouTube is an excellent tool for learning, it’s essential to use it effectively. Here are some tips to maximize your preparation:

  • Create a Study Plan: Set aside dedicated time each day to watch videos and practice problems.
  • Take Notes: Write down key points and formulas as you watch tutorials.
  • Practice Regularly: Use the practice problems provided in the video descriptions or search for additional exercises online.
  • Review Frequently: Revisit challenging topics to reinforce your understanding.
  • Stay Consistent: Consistency is key to building and retaining math skills.

By combining YouTube tutorials with hands-on practice, you can build the confidence and skills needed to excel in campus recruitment math tests.
